Catalonia.health brings the Healthcare of the Future to 4YFN 2026

Catalonia.health will participate in 4YFN 2026, the international event for startups and technology companies taking place from March 2 to 5 at Fira Gran Via in Barcelona, as part of the Mobile World Congress. The association will be present with its own stand and six member companies showcasing innovative solutions in digital health, artificial intelligence, and medical devices.

The stand, named "Healthcare of the Future" and located at Hall 8, Booth 8.0D33.2, will serve as a meeting point to discover how AI, digital health, and innovative medical devices are redefining the way healthcare is delivered. The six participating companies are a testament to the talent and innovation capacity of Catalonia's health ecosystem:

  • AdCorpus MedTech, with innovative products and technologies for Active Implantable Medical Devices.
  • Better Care, offering agnostic, centralised, and interoperable connectivity of patient-generated data.
  • Clyype®, with a next-generation respiratory protection solution featuring 99.8% filtration capacity.
  • Emily.ai, with an explainable AI-powered pulmonology care system that maintains 95% of patients within the optimal SpO₂ range.
  • Linahealth.ai, with a multichannel AI virtual healthcare assistant automating remote patient follow-up.
  • Tensormedical, with AI-powered imaging biomarkers for Multiple Sclerosis monitoring.

In addition, on March 4, from 3:00 PM to 5:00 PM, Catalonia.health will organise a Tech Tour in a structured group visit format to the participating companies. The activity is designed to facilitate direct engagement with the solutions on display and encourage networking among industry professionals.

The initiative is supported by collaborator as DH Material Médico SL, and forms part of Catalonia.health's commitment to driving the international reach of its member companies and positioning Catalonia as a benchmark for health innovation.
